indy httpClient 在dll 中使用的问题
stamf 2008-03-03 04:23:17 一个Form里面有一个HttpClient控件,如果这个控件在exe中,就不会出错,但是不改变人和代码,封装到dll里面,就报错。
HttpClient.Host:='www.123.com';
HttpClient.port:=1212;
HttpClient.Request.UserAgent:='myname';
HttpClient.Request.Referer:='';
HttpClient.Request.Accept:='';
HttpClient.Request.Connection:='';
try
BackCode:=HttpClient.Post('/searche.htm','<? XML......../XML>');/////就是这句出错
except
//application.messagebox(#13#10'当前网络出现故障,可能的原因如下:'#13#10#13#10' 1.服务器出现异常'#13#10' 2.您的网络没有连接!','网络连接错误',MB_OK+MB_ICONASTERISK);
result:=0;
exit;
end;